BO1741-73 Landscape Maintenance at HNL
Solicitation # B01741-73
The State of Hawaii Department of Transportation is soliciting bids for landscape maintenance services at the Daniel K. Inouye International Airport (HNL) for fiscal year 2027. The contractor will be responsible for providing all labor, materials, and equipment to maintain designated areas on an as-is basis. Key deliverables include daily watering and maintenance from Monday through Friday, debris removal three times weekly, and root-level weeding. The scope also includes monthly hedge trimming, quarterly and semi-annual tree trimming, and fertilization services. A Certified Arborist with at least five years of local experience must be onsite during all tree and hedge trimming, and all chemical applications must be performed by certified individuals. Eligible bidders must hold a valid State of Hawaii Specialty Contractors C-27 license. Proposals must be submitted via the HIEPRO portal by October 8, 2026, at 2:00 p.m. HST. The contract will be awarded to the lowest responsive and responsible bidder based on the total amount for comparison, with a 5% preference available for certified Hawaii bidders. The initial term includes an option for extensions, with a total maximum duration of 48 months. Payment is made monthly, subject to a 5% retainage. Required qualifications include a combined single limit of $5,000,000 for auto liability insurance and the submission of performance and payment bonds upon contract execution. Personnel requiring access to the Air Operations Area must undergo background checks and obtain the necessary security clearances.

Metropolitan Utilities District of Omaha is soliciting bids for comprehensive snow removal and deicing services across its facilities, including headquarters, liquefied natural gas sites, water sites, and gas sites, for a three-year period from 2026 to 2029. Bids must be submitted electronically via the ProcureWare portal by July 22, 2026, at 10:30 A.M., and no paper submissions will be accepted. The bid opening will occur publicly at the Operations Center Lobby Conference Room “A” in Omaha, with attendance options available in person or via teleconference using the provided call numbers and conference code. Bidders are required to review and comply with the Nebraska Foreign Adversary Prohibition Act, certifying that they are not a scrutinized company, will not subcontract with any such entity, and that no products or services provided originate from a scrutinized company. The solicitation is open for bidding starting July 8, 2026, at 3:00 P.M., and all bid documents are available for free download on the Procurement Portal. Questions regarding bid documents should be directed to Sherri Lightfoot, Director of Procurement, while engineering-related inquiries should be directed to Keri Kasun, Facilities Management Coordinator. This contract is awarded through a two-step unsealing process and is open to all qualified bidders without specific set-asides. The contract will cover all necessary supplies, materials, equipment, labor, and supervision required to maintain safe and accessible pathways and facilities during winter conditions across M.U.D.’s operational footprint.

NOTICE TO BIDDERS
Metropolitan Utilities District (the “District”) will receive sealed bids through the District’s ProcureWare website https://mudomaha.procureware.com (the “Procurement Portal”) until Wednesday, July 22, 2026, at 10:30 A.M. (the “Bid Due Date”), at which time, the bids will be publicly opened and read in the Operations Center Lobby Conference Room “A” (3100 South 61st Ave., Omaha, NE) for furnishing of all supplies, materials, equipment, labor, and superintendence to:
SNOW REMOVAL AND DEICING SERVICES FOR M.U.D. FACILITIES 2026-2029 HEADQUARTERS 7350 WORLD COMMUNICATIONS DRIVE LIQUIFIED NATURAL GAS SITES MULTIPLE WATER SITES MULTIPLE GAS SITES
All bids will only be accepted electronically through the Procurement Portal.
It is important to note that if the bid pertains to technology services, Bidder certifies that it complies with the requirements of the Nebraska Foreign Adversary Prohibition Act:
Nebraska Foreign Adversary Prohibition Act. The Bidder certifies and agrees that it has read and shall comply with the Nebraska Foreign Adversary Contracting Prohibition Act (Neb. Rev. Stat. §§73-901 to 73-907). Specifically, Seller verifies and agrees (1) that Seller is not a scrutinized company as defined in Neb. Rev. Stat. §73-903; (2) that Seller will not subcontract with a scrutinized company for any aspect of performance of the contemplated contract presented in connection with the Purchase Order; and (3) that any products or services to be provided by Seller do not originate with a scrutinized company.
